Transaction 498462b68de3027e734407fe5c77c4f7eeac8b905b1b25234e2424c7415c232c
1 Input
1 Output
-
498462b68de3027e734407fe5c77c4f7eeac8b905b1b25234e2424c7415c232c:0
- value
- 576835
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a857ae6d838fa5dcf9631534606e870822298298 OP_EQUAL
- address
- 3H38Uyj8yNjVdGZH8ux4z5kCxPJn3HVXvz